McLaren go into the upcoming race weekend, the Azerbaijan Grand Prix, with a possibility of sealing the world title in Baku, but how can they do this?

McLaren has replaced Red Bull Racing in the first cycle of the ground affect era as one of the most dominating forces on the grid so far. As such, Azerbaijan marks the first opportunity that the Woking-based team can wrap up the title. 

More recently, it has been more of a case when McLaren wins the championship, rather than if they win it. As it currently stands, McLaren have taken 12 victories of the 16 races completed, taking up a staggering 75% of race wins so far this season. 

In total, it means the Woking-based team hold the championship lead with 617 points to their name, a staggering 337 points ahead of second-placed Ferrari.

So, how can they win the title in 2025? 

Heading into Baku, there is a total of 389 points remaining across the remaining eight races, and it will drop to 346 points after this weekend in Baku. 

So, for McLaren to return as consecutive world champions from the 1988 to 1991 seasons, after their title success last year, they must be 346 points ahead of their closest rivals. 

A 1-2 finish for McLaren would secure their title ambitions this season, leaving only the drivers title to be decided between their drivers, who are the ever-more likely contenders for the championship. 

How McLaren will be constructors champions in Baku;

  • Outscore Ferrari by nine points
  • Not outscored by Mercedes by 12 points or more
  • Not outscored by Red Bull by 33 points or more

However, in the chance Ferrari seals a victory in Baku, it means the championship title would be pushed back to at least the Singapore Grand Prix, two weeks later. 

Additionally, if McLaren do win the championship this weekend, they will set the new record for sealing the constructors title with the most races left. 

Red Bull are the current record holders after their dominating 2023 season, where they won all but one race that season. The Milton Keynes team secured the title with six races left to go in 2023. 

But, if McLaren clinch the title, they will take the record as seven races will remain after the Baku race.
